FUDA | Thursday (11/05/2023) - Language Development Center of UIN Sultan Maulana Hasanuddin Banten held Academic Writing Workshop for students of UIN SMH Banten. This activity was held in the Hall of the Faculty of Economics and Islamic Business. Workshop This course discusses the introduction and methodology of scientific writing, which is one of the bridges to winning the Ministry of Religious Affairs-LPDP Indonesia Bangkit (BIB) scholarship at home and abroad. So that the hope, participants Workshop There is an increase in the quality of writing scientific papers, and UIN SMH Banten students are able to continue their master's degree with national and international standards.
Events academic writing workshop The event which was held from 08:00 - 16:30 was attended by representatives of UIN SMH Banten students from six faculties. Prof. Didin Nuruddin Hidayat, M.A., TESOl., Ph.D became a speaker in academic writing workshop this time. He is an alumnus of the first batch of the Ministry of Religious Affairs' 5,000 overseas doctoral scholarship program. Amiruddin Kuba, M.A. (head of student affairs section at the directorate of Islamic religious higher education at the Indonesian Ministry of Religious Affairs) delivered a speech at this event.

“The existence of workhsop academic writing This is a bridge for all students to be able to win the Ministry of Religious Affairs scholarship.” Said Amiruddin Kuba, in his speech.
In addition, Mr. Abdul Muin (head of the language development center of UIN SMH Banten) also delivered a speech.
“The purpose of this workshop is, first, to motivate UIN Banten students to continue their studies after S1 to S2, and so on. Secondly, we prepare the ability to write scientific papers which are a requirement to get scholarships. Third, we design this not only by accident (coincidentally) we really prepare the final semester students and then they can graduate and continue their studies.” explained Mr. Abdul Muin.
